When you have actually obtained backed-up sewage systems as well as clogged primary sewage system lines, it can wreak havoc on your property and leave it with a nasty odor. Most severe of all, it is a significant health hazard. Luckily, trenchless pipelining can concern your rescue as this sewage system repair technique is non-invasive and very reliable. Unlike the god old days where plumbing professionals had to dig substantial holes to discover the trouble, they currently take advantage of modern technology.
Today's certified plumbing professionals dig tiny holes on the ground for a cam examination to find the sewer line issues. After, they insert a thin epoxy-reliner, which is healed in position, leaving a brand-new pipeline within the old pipe. Choosing the best repair work method is key for a successful sewage system fixing task. Take a look at the advantages of trenchless drain pipelining below:
Decreases Considerable Damages to Home
Conventional sewer repair service plumbing methods called for huge digs that ruined garages, gardens, basement flooring, as well as perhaps even walls. That's a great deal of collateral damage, which you have to take care of later on. However, the trenchless technique just digs a small hole, leaving your residential property undamaged.
Provides Better Value for Money
Though trenchless repairs will certainly cost you, it does conserve you cash in the future. Bear in mind, without devastation to property; you do not have to pay for repair. Besides, the ease as well as convenience this provides your family is valuable. Most of all, this technique uses much less crewmen, so anticipate lower labor fees.
Assures Long Lasting Outcomes
Because the epoxy liner functions as a brand-new pipe, you can count on longevity. These advanced reliners don't corrosion, to ensure that's additionally much better toughness. When set up in your home, this brand-new cured pipeline could last for around 50 years, providing you complete satisfaction.

Much less Harmful
Trenchless pipe lining fixing methods only need a tiny access point to do both electronic camera evaluations as well as the fixing itself. This is in contrast to traditional approaches, which necessitate the digging of a big trench in your yard or an opening in your wall to get to the pipeline. This not just lowers residential property damage yet likewise conserves your wallet from being weakened from additional landscape design or repair work expenses!
Time-Saving
Without the damage and also mess required to finish typical pipe upkeep techniques, and with trenchless pipe lining finished in often as low as a day, less time is needed to fulfill your plumbing needs. This as well means you won't need to prepare for momentary moving at a resort or family member's house while the water is turned off. Furthermore, less amount of drain system designers is called for to finish any kind of offered task, making the procedure much more structured general.

Why You Should Use Trenchless Technology for Orangeburg Pipes
Types of Trenchless Technology
The common types of trenchless technology you would employ to reinforce your pipes would include:
Pipe Lining
Cured-in-place pipe lining (CIPP) is the most effective trenchless technology solution for Orangeburg pipes; however, it will still depend on the pipes durability and condition.
This repair process is conducted through an existing opening in your sewer. Once the plumbing technician has access to that opening, he or she will insert an epoxy-coated liner into the pipe and the inside will be coated with resin. After the application of these materials, the pipe will harden to reinforce the pipe’s structure making it more resilient than before.
Pipe Bursting
If the damage to your Orangeburg pipes is widespread throughout the system, pipe bursting may be your solution. Pipe bursting is a trenchless alternative to manual pipe replacement, in situations where lining the existing pipe would not restore damages fully. It’s often used for heavily deteriorated Orangeburg pipes.
Trenchless specialists replace your collapsed pipes completely without the need to dig out the damaged pipe by using steel, conical bursting heads, which are attached to new pipes. The cone bursting head fractures and displaces the old pipe, while simultaneously laying in place a new pipe, all through small entry and exit points. This trenchless method not only preserves your former pipes, but also is the most efficiently means to repair a severely damaged Orangeburg pipe system
